solve for n?
[tex]z = \frac{3}{4} mn[/tex]

Respuesta :

1969976289
1969976289 1969976289
  • 03-02-2019

Answer:

(4z)/(3m)

Step-by-step explanation:

To start, let's get rid of the 3/4 by multiplying everything by 4/3 and getting 4/3. Now, we have 4z/3 = mn, and we can just divide both sides by m to get (4z)/(3m).
